Much happening at Eastwood Park as it celebrates its 50th year

Download PDF version of article

In this, Eastwood Park’s 50th year of delivering specialist engineering and estates and facilities management training, CEO, John Thatcher, is delighted to see apprentices returning for the centre’s hospital engineering summer school once again.

Now in its fifth year, this ‘unique programme’ has become an annual fixture on the Eastwood Park calendar, allowing apprentices to gain an insight into the range of disciplines that fall under the healthcare engineering and estates ‘umbrella’ in Eastwood Park’s simulated hospital environments. Creating this opportunity for development, and for training the next generation of engineers, is something that John Thatcher remains passionate about. He said: ‘How do apprentices and inexperienced engineers best gain the confidence and knowledge to work on critical systems within hospitals?’ Apart from their initial training, they need to learn alongside colleagues, and there has to be a hands-on, practical experience to fully understand and be able to replicate the skills they need to be able to repair, service, or set up equipment and plant within a hospital. This is precisely what the summer school offers.”

Looking ahead, Eastwood Park’s new training centre is set to be completed later next year, followed by an extensive fit-out. This new facility will offer simulated environments – all under one roof – in which NHS engineering trainees can learn about the very specific requirements of their jobs, including everything from hospital plant maintenance, to managing medical gases and medical equipment. 

In the meantime, there have been several initiatives at Eastwood Park to enhance the ‘customer experience’ – a new games room, a new restaurant now offering table service, extended bar opening times, improved coffee facilities, and, soon to follow, a new gym.
